I started this one late December and then decided to wait until January to continue because it worked for #PandemicStory #Booked2023 😷 Kristofer, living in Iceland, receives a message from his long lost lover Miko, a woman he hasn‘t seen in over 50 years. It‘s early March 2020 and the world is beginning to experience a global pandemic, Kritofer decides to fly to Japan before his second chance for great love is lost again. #MoreMehThanYeah

Cinfhen This is my #DoubleSpin @TheAromaofBooks 😌 and it‘s from the #ToB23 long list - I know lots of friends really liked this book but I wasn‘t too invested. It‘s bittersweet with a touch of nostalgia but something in the tone and alternating time shifts didn‘t work for me 🤷🏼‍♀️ 1y

I was touched 😉 by this story. Christmas makes me nostalgic and looking back on lovers from your 20s really resonated with me.

Kristofer, an Icelandic widower, was in love with a Japanese woman 1960s London. He never gets over their abrupt breakup even though he marries another woman. When he hears she‘s sick in 2020, he travels to Japan racing against lockdowns to be with her.
